Marion Ross is a beloved American actress best known for playing Marion Cunningham, the warm and caring mother on the classic television series Happy Days. Her friendly smile and memorable screen presence made her one of television’s most recognizable moms.

⭐ Who Is Marion Ross?

Marion Ross was born on October 25, 1928, in Minnesota, USA. She began acting professionally in the 1950s and appeared in numerous films and television programs before landing the role that would make her a household name.

Her career eventually spanned several decades, making her a familiar face to generations of viewers.

📺 Her Iconic Role on Happy Days

Ross became famous as Mrs. Cunningham on Happy Days, which premiered in 1974.

The popular sitcom followed the Cunningham family and their friends in 1950s and 1960s Milwaukee. Ross starred alongside actors including Ron Howard, Henry Winkler, Tom Bosley, and Erin Moran.

Her character was affectionate, funny, and supportive, becoming the emotional heart of the Cunningham household.

🎬 More Than Just Happy Days

Although Happy Days remains her most famous work, Marion Ross appeared in many other television series and films throughout her long career.

Her credits include appearances in productions such as:

  • The Love Boat
  • Brooklyn Bridge
  • Gilmore Girls
  • The Drew Carey Show
  • That ’70s Show

She also worked as a voice actress, introducing her talent to an entirely new generation of viewers.
